Output 90c73368b20f000df6327d4264f547c41a7727d7565bb0333c937a51b14ece77:0

value
130810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333207d9314d5875c48e058ab2789602a32b9787 OP_EQUAL
address
36MiKX1KjVFUBDMmJWgpuojftQGkX7rzLN
transaction
90c73368b20f000df6327d4264f547c41a7727d7565bb0333c937a51b14ece77
confirmations
407956
spent
true